Thunderbirds are go once again - with Weta's help!
|
Can't Post
|
|
ITV is relaunching the Thunderbirds programme, and it will be made by NZ companies Weta Workshop and Pukeko Pictures: http://tvnz.co.nz/...-new-zealand-5333420 As it's Weta Workshop and not Weta Digital, I have hopes this means we'll see puppets and not animation.
